Sleep Token Announces Fall 2025 US Arena Tour
Sleep Token is gearing up for their Fall 2025 US arena tour in support of their fourth album, Even in Arcadia. The tour kicks off on September 16th at Gas South Arena in Duluth, Georgia, and wraps up on November 11th at Crypto.com Arena in Los Angeles. Along the way, the band will perform in major cities including Brooklyn, Philadelphia, Minneapolis, Denver, and Oakland. Additionally, they will make an appearance at the Louder Than Life festival in Louisville, Kentucky, on September 19th.
Known for their enigmatic presence, the UK metal band consists of members identified only as Vessel (vocals), II (drums), III (bass), IV (guitar), and Espera (backing vocals). Their recent European festival performances, including a notable show at Download Festival, have garnered attention from fans and industry figures alike, including Korn. Even in Arcadia debuted at No. 1 on the Billboard 200 chart in May and features popular singles such as ?Emergence,? ?Caramel,? and ?Damocles.?
